Project Recover is a program that embeds recovering addicts with police and ambulance crews in central Virginia to respond to overdose calls and to go on patrol to reach out to people struggling with drug addiction to try to get them into treatment programs. CHESTERFIELD COUNTY, VA – Chesterfield County Police Special Victims Detectives conducted an online chatting operation that resulted in the arrest of 17 suspects on a total of 32 charges last week. CHESTERFIELD COUNTY, VA – Chesterfield County Police are investigating a fatal shooting that occurred in the 3400 block of Meadowdale Blvd at about 11:09 p.m. on Tuesday, December 26, 2023. Police said they received a 911 call about a subject that had been shot outside a residence. Monday - Friday 8 a.m. - 4 p.m. ...The members of the Chesterfield County Police Department (CCPD) are committed to serving the people of Chesterfield County with integrity and professionalism. Our more than 500 sworn officers, more than 100 civilian employees and more than 200 volunteers are proud to work to make Chesterfield County safe and secure, and we deeply value our relationship with the community we serve.Other Police Departments Nearby. Box 940 Chesterfield, VA 23832-0001. Phone ...Bonding Information. All bonding activities take place at the Magistrate's Office, which adjoins the Chesterfield County Jail. To speak with an on-duty Magistrate, call 804-748-1410. The Magistrate's Office is open 24/7. For questions regarding an inmate's bond status, call 804-748-1476.…
